Breast implant-associated anaplastic large cell lymphoma (BIA-ALCL) is a rare form of non-Hodgkin T-cell lymphoma diagnosed in patients with a history of breast implants. Most patients develop a periprosthetic effusion at early stages of disease while less common presentations include a palpable mass, severe capsular contracture, lymphadenopathy, or cutaneous erythema. Due to the complex nature of this disease, a multidisciplinary approach is necessary for optimal management, particularly in locally advanced disease or inoperable patients.

Traditionally, patients with asymptomatic, advanced-stage follicular lymphoma were managed with a watchful-waiting approach until disease progression. The 'Watch and Wait' Phase-3 randomised international trial examined whether rituximab could delay the need for treatment and the effect on quality of life (QoL). In this article, we present the long-term results of the QoL aspect of the trial.

The "hidden curriculum" in medical school includes a stressful work environment, un-empathic role models, and prioritisation of biomedical knowledge. It can provoke anxiety and cause medical students to adapt by becoming cynical, distanced and less empathic. Lower empathy, in turn, has been shown to harm patients as well as practitioners.

Background: Diffuse large B-cell lymphoma comprises nearly 30% of non-Hodgkin lymphoma cases and patients with relapsed or refractory diffuse large B-cell lymphoma who are ineligible for stem-cell transplantation have few treatment options and poor prognoses. We aimed to determine whether the novel combination of polatuzumab vedotin in combination with rituximab and lenalidomide (Pola+R+Len) would provide a tolerable treatment option with enhanced antitumour response in patients with relapsed or refractory diffuse large B-cell lymphoma.

Methods: This completed phase 1b/2, open-label, multicentre, single-arm study (GO29834) evaluated the safety and efficacy of Pola+R+Len in patients with relapsed or refractory diffuse large B-cell lymphoma at 19 sites in three countries (USA, Spain, and UK).

During the COVID-19 pandemic, ibrutinib with or without rituximab was approved in England for initial treatment of mantle cell lymphoma (MCL) instead of immunochemotherapy. Because limited data are available in this setting, we conducted an observational cohort study evaluating safety and efficacy. Adults receiving ibrutinib with or without rituximab for untreated MCL were evaluated for treatment toxicity, response, and survival, including outcomes in high-risk MCL (TP53 mutation/deletion/p53 overexpression, blastoid/pleomorphic, or Ki67 ≥ 30%).

Bendamustine is among the most effective chemotherapeutics for indolent B-cell non-Hodgkin lymphomas (iNHL), but trial reports of significant toxicity, including opportunistic infections and excess deaths, led to prescriber warnings. We conducted a multicenter observational study evaluating bendamustine toxicity in real-world practice. Patients receiving at least 1 dose of bendamustine with/without rituximab (R) for iNHL were included.

High-dose methotrexate (HD-MTX) is increasingly used as prophylaxis for patients with diffuse large B-cell lymphoma (DLBCL) at high risk of central nervous system (CNS) relapse. However, there is limited evidence to guide whether to intercalate HD-MTX (i-HD-MTX) between R-CHOP-21 (rituximab, cyclophosphamide, doxorubicin, vincristine, and prednisolone given at 21-day intervals) or to give it at the end of treatment (EOT) with R-CHOP-21. We conducted a retrospective, multicenter analysis of 334 patients with DLBCL who received CNS prophylaxis with i-HD-MTX (n = 204) or EOT HD-MTX (n = 130).

Relapsed or refractory classical Hodgkin lymphoma (cHL) is associated with a poor outcome when standard chemotherapy fails. Brentuximab vedotin (BV) is an anti-CD30 monoclonal antibody-drug conjugate licensed for use at relapse after autologous stem cell transplant (ASCT) or following two prior therapies in those unsuitable for ASCT. There are limited data assessing the ability of BV to enable curative SCT.

The prognosis and preferred management of breast implant-associated anaplastic large cell lymphoma is dependent on whether lymphoproliferative cells are confined to within the fibrous capsule, in an effusion or lining the fibrous capsule, or if there is spread beyond the capsule in the form of a mass lesion. We describe a case where F-fludeoxyglucose positron emission tomography-CT was used to confirm localized disease and guide management decisions.

The WHO classification of lymphomas allows for a group of diseases that have features intermediate between those of Burkitt lymphoma and diffuse large B-cell lymphoma. These are a diverse group of diseases whose genetics and clinical course are yet to be fully described. We report an unusual case of high grade B-cell lymphoma, intermediate between DLBCL and BL, lacking CD10 expression in which the chromosomal translocation t(3;8)(q27;q24) was found to be the sole chromosomal abnormality.

Chronic lymphocytic leukaemia (CLL) cells encounter T-cells and proliferate in response to T-cell signals in the lymph node microenvironment. In this report we determined interleukin 21 (IL21) function in CLL and showed that IL21 and interleukin 4 (IL4) act co-operatively to promote leukaemic cell proliferation without apoptosis or differentiation We further show that IL21 increased side population (SP) cells, which are associated with resistance to chemotherapy and increased self-renewal capacity in CLL. IL21 and IL4 are the major cytokines produced by the recently described CD4(+) T follicular helper (Tfh) cell subset.

Approximately 70% of chronic lymphocytic leukaemia (CLL) patients present with early stage disease, therefore defining which patients will progress and require treatment is a major clinical challenge. Here, we present the largest study of prognostic markers ever carried out in Binet stage A patients (n = 1154) with a median follow-up of 8 years. We assessed the prognostic impact of lymphocyte doubling time (LDT), immunoglobulin gene (IGHV) mutation status, CD38 expression, ZAP-70 expression and fluorescence in situ hybridization (FISH) cytogenetics with regards to time to first treatment (TTFT) and overall survival (OS).

The world of chronic lymphocytic leukemia (CLL) research is awash with prognostic markers. However, very few of the current group play a clearly defined role in the pathology of this disease and even fewer represent a tractable therapeutic target. One such marker that fulfils both of these criteria is the integrin CD49d.
